Financial performance review
Underlying EBIT for FY2024 was AUD 128 million, down 25% from the previous year due to challenging market conditions.
First quarter was significantly impacted by declining livestock prices, lower crop protection margins, and negative client sentiment, but improved in the second half.
Diversification in products and geography helped deliver steady earnings and resilience.
21 new points of presence were added in strategic areas, and bolt-on acquisitions contributed to growth.
Board and executive committee updates
Board renewal included appointments of John Lloyd, Damien Frawley, Glenn Davis, and Bethwyn Todd, with Ms. Todd joining in January 2025.
Raelene Murphy retired from the board at this meeting.
CEO succession planning is ongoing, with external evaluation of senior executives and a focus on internal candidates.
Chair Ian Wilton announced intention to step down during 2025.
